Lake Osakis in MN right? I recently talked with a friend who has a cabin on Osakis, he says the bite has slowed but most of his fish are being caught off Battle Point during lowlight periods. Try spinners and crawlers or jig tipped with shiner minnows. Always ask the local bait stores what they have heard. Good luck.

LAKE OSAKIS
Center Bar and the top side of the Four Mile Bar are the best bets for walleyes in 21 feet of water. Leeches have worked best during the early morning and evening hours. Work the main lake bars for sunfish in nine to 15 feet of water. Town Bay is a safe bet for northern pike in 10 to 12 feet of water. Sucker minnows have produced bigger fish. Bass also are very active throughout the submerged weed areas of Osakis.

P.S. I've had good luck pulling cranks after dark in past years. Shad raps in 6-12 ft has often produced. The clam beds on the south side have been good to me at times too in the morning.
